The proverb “ಅತ್ತೆ ಓಡೆದ ಮಡಿಕೆಗೆ ಮೂರು ಕಾಸು” (Three coins for mother-in-law’s broken pot) highlights the futility of focusing on others’ mistakes while ignoring our own flaws. This article explores how societal pressure for perfectionism often leads us to amplify others’ faults rather than addressing our own, resulting in a cycle of judgment and superficial criticism. By embracing self-awareness, accountability, and empathy, we can break this cycle, restore trust, and foster a more supportive and compassionate environment. Through personal reflection, constructive feedback, and creating positive social spaces, we can move beyond the hypocrisy of the “broken pot” and contribute to genuine personal and collective growth.
